GIGABYTE AORUS GeForce GTX 1080 Ti Xtreme Edition 11G
vs
MSI GeForce RTX 3060 VENTUS 3X 12G OC


GPU comparison with benchmarks

The GIGABYTE AORUS GeForce GTX 1080 Ti Xtreme Edition 11G has 3584 shader units and these clock a maximum of 1.75 GHz which results in an FP32 computing power of 12.52 TFLOPS.

The MSI GeForce RTX 3060 VENTUS 3X 12G OC has 3584 shader units and these clock at a maximum of 1.81 GHz and achieve an FP32 computing power of 12.93 TFLOPS.

GPU

The GIGABYTE AORUS GeForce GTX 1080 Ti Xtreme Edition 11G is equipped with a graphics chip of the Pascal architecture, which has 28 streaming multiprocessors.

The graphics card MSI GeForce RTX 3060 VENTUS 3X 12G OC is based on the Ampere architecture and is equipped with 28 execution units.

Memory

The GIGABYTE AORUS GeForce GTX 1080 Ti Xtreme Edition 11G is equipped with a 11 GB large GDDR5X graphics memory, which is equipped with 1.431 GHz clocks.

The MSI GeForce RTX 3060 VENTUS 3X 12G OC has a 12 GB large GDDR6 graphics memory and the memory clock is 1.875GHz.

Thermal Design

The GIGABYTE AORUS GeForce GTX 1080 Ti Xtreme Edition 11G has 2 x 8-Pin connectors through which it is supplied with power. The manufacturer specifies the maximum operating temperature of the graphics card as 91 °C.

The MSI GeForce RTX 3060 VENTUS 3X 12G OC is equipped with a 1 x 8-Pin PCIe power connector that supplies it with power. The maximum operating temperature of the card is 93 °C.

Additional data

Manufactured using the 16 nanometer process, GIGABYTE AORUS GeForce GTX 1080 Ti Xtreme Edition 11G was released in Q1/2017.

The MSI GeForce RTX 3060 VENTUS 3X 12G OC published in Q1/2021 is manufactured with a structure width of 8 nanometers.
